SILC-S* (86M) is an AI model developed by ETH Zurich, DeepMind, Google and Technical University of Munich (Switzerland, United Kingdom, United States and Germany), first published in October 2023. It works in the vision domain, on tasks such as image classification and image segmentation.

Training it took an estimated 10²² FLOP of compute. The model has 86,000,000 parameters. Training ran on 256 Google TPU v4 for about 120 hours.

Access: Unreleased. Its weights are not openly released. Epoch AI rates the confidence of this record as confident.
